1.Effect of Scalp Needling at Different Time Points on Focal Cerebral Microcirculation in Rats with Ischemia Induced by Middle Cerebral Artery Occlusion
Chao LIANG ; Jingzhi WANG ; Tao JIANG
Journal of Guangzhou University of Traditional Chinese Medicine 2015;(5):874-879
Objective To observe the effect of scalp needling at different time points on focal cerebral microcirculation in rats with focal ischemia and reperfusion ( I-R). Methods One hundred SD rats were randomized into normal group, sham operation group, model group and scalp needling group. The model group and scalp needling group were divided I-R 12, 24, 48 and 72 h subgroups according to the time of ischemia and reperfusion, 10 rats in each subgroup. The normal group had no oper ation, sham operation only had the operation for vessel isolation, and model group and scalp needling group received middle cerebral artery occlusion with thread. Scalp needling group also had electro-acupuncture on scalp points along vertex and temple anterior linea oblique and posterior linea oblique. And then we observed the neurological severity scores (NSS) and detected the cerebral blood flow ( CBF) in the focal ischemic brain with laser Doppler blood stream meter before I-R and 12, 24, 48 and 72 h after I-R. Immunofluorescence method was used for counting the focal ischemic cerebral microvascular endothelial cells, and then the correlation of cerebral microvascular endothelial cells count with the cerebral blood flow volume was evaluated with Pearson correlation analysis. Results NSS in scalp needling group was lower than that in the model group (P<0.05 or P<0.01). Before I-R, the difference of CBF among the three groups was insignificant ( P>0.05). Except for reperfusion for 24 hours, CBF in scalp needling group was higher than that in the model group at different time points ( P<0.05 or P<0.01). Microvascular endothelial cells count in scalp needling group was higher than that in the model group after reperfusion for 24, 48 and 72 hours ( P<0.05 or P<0.01). In the model group and scalp needling group, cerebral blood flow volume was positively correlated with microvascular endothelial cells count. Conclusion Scalp needling shows obvious effect on improving the microcirculation, increasing CBF and cerebral microvascular endothelial cells count, and promoting the recovery of ischemic tissues of rats after I-R.
2.Functional nanomaterials for phototherapies of cancer
Liang CHENG ; Chao WANG ; Zhuang LIU
Chinese Journal of Clinical Oncology 2014;(1):18-26
Current cancer therapies, including chemotherapies and radiotherapies, can induce toxic side effects to normal tissues with low specificity to cancer cells and usually have limited efficacy as results of drug resistance. Phototherapies kill cancer cells under irradiation of light, preferably near-infrared light with high tissue penetration, and would normally show little toxic effect in the dark. Over the past decade, nanomaterial-based phototherapies have made tremendous progress worldwide. These therapies show remarkable results against cancer in many preclinical studies. This study reviews the recent achievements in the use of functional nanomaterials for photothermal therapy, photodynamic therapy, and photo-controlled therapeutic platforms and discusses future prospects and challenges in this field.
3.Analysis of chemical composition in the combination of monkshood and pinellia by UPLC/Q-TOFMS with multivariate statistical analysis.
Chao WANG ; Yuguang WANG ; Qiande LIANG ; Weiqing RANG ; Yue GAO
Acta Pharmaceutica Sinica 2010;45(10):1301-6
In the present study, an ultra performance liquid chromatography coupled with time-of-flight mass spectrometry (UPLC/Q-TOFMS) based on chemical profiling approach to evaluate chemical constitution between mixed decoction and co-decoction of monkshood-pinellia combination of the eighteen incompatible medications (Shi Ba Fan) was proposed. Two different kinds of decoctions, namely monkshood-pinellia co-decoction: water extract of the two herbs together, and monkshood-pinellia mixed decoction: water extract of each individual herbs mixed together, were prepared. Batches of these two kinds of decoction samples were subjected to UPLC/Q-TOFMS analysis, the datasets were processed with MassLynx 4.1 to holistically compare the difference between these two kinds of decoction samples. The most changed components during decocting were analyzed. Using the proposed approach, global chemical difference was found between co-decoction and mixed decoction, mesaconitine, aconitine and hypaconitine were identified as the most changed components (changed most significantly) during decocting. Result shows significant difference between two kinds of decoction samples, and the significant differences are probably related to the incompatibility of monkshood and pinellia.
4.Problems and Recommendations of Community Exercise Rehabilitation for Cardiovascular Disease
Min CHAO ; Feng LIANG ; Zun WANG ; Lei WANG
Chinese Journal of Rehabilitation Theory and Practice 2012;18(10):999-1000
Community rehabilitation of cardiovascular disease is of great significance. Exercise therapy of cardiovascular disease in communities is necessary and feasible. At present, the main problems China faced to carry out community exercise therapy of cardiovascular disease include: cardiovascular patients with a weak sense of community exercise therapy, lack of professional rehabilitation personnel, inadequate community-based exercise therapy practice and lack of community rehabilitation funding. To solve above problems, we should strengthen the community exercise therapy practice of cardiovascular disease, and promote the cooperation between community rehabilitation and hospital rehabilitation. In all, comprehensive efforts should be made in order to solve the problems.
5.DETERMINATION OF HBV-DNA BY MOLECULAR HYBRIDIZATION IN SERA OF 186 CHRONIC ASYMPTOMATIC HBsAg CARRIERS
Chao HE ; Chouchang YANG ; Chisen LIANG ; Anwei WANG ; Kangxian LOU
Medical Journal of Chinese People's Liberation Army 1981;0(06):-
32P-HBV-DNA was used as a probe to determine HBV-DNA by molecular hybridization in the sera of 186 chronic asymptomatic HBsAg carriers (ASC). The result of HBV-DNA determination correlated closely with that of the HBeAg/anti-HBe system.The viral DNA was detected in 51(82.2%)of 62 HBeAg (+) cases but only in 1 of 103 anti-HBe ( + ) cases. The prevalence of HBV-DNA was directly proportional to the P/N ratio of RIA for HBeAg. When the P/N was above 8.1. its detection rate was 95.0%; when P/N below 5.0. it was only 12.5%. HBV-DNA determined by molecular hybridization was deemed to be a more direct proof of viral replication in ASC.
6.Effect of acupuncture at different acupoints on electric activities of rat cerebellar fastigial nuclear.
Chao LIANG ; Yuan WANG ; Bin XU ; Zhi YU
Chinese Journal of Integrated Traditional and Western Medicine 2015;35(4):476-480
OJECTIVETo explore whether different acupuncture signals were afferent to the cerebellar fastigial nucleus (FN) neuron and to find out their corresponding effect features through observing the effect of spontaneous discharge of cerebellar FN neuron by needling at different acupoints.
METHODSTotally 120 male SD rats were anesthetized by 20% urethane and their right cerebellar FN were positioned (AP 11. 6 mm, RL 1. 0 mm, H 5. 6 mm). Extracelluar discharge was recorded by glass microelectrode (AP: -11. 6 mm, R: 1. 0 mm, H: 5.7 -7. 0 mm), using extracellular microelectrode recording method, recording the spontaneous discharge of cerebellar FN neurons as a baseline. Random order of needling at zusanli (ST36), quchi (Lil1), weishu (BL21), and zhongwan (CV12) were compared with the baseline before each acupuncture. Their effects on the discharge of cerebellar FN neurons were observed and compared with baselines.
RESULTSThe frequency of FN neuronal discharge could be elevated by needling at zusanli (ST36), quchi (LiI), weishu (BL21), and zhongwan (CV12) (P <0. 01, P <0. 05). The response rate of needling at Zhongwan (CV12, 56. 00%) was higher than that of needling at Zusanli (ST36), Quchi (Ll1), and Weishu (BL21) (35. 00%, 34. 62%, 36. 63%, respectively) with statistical difference (P <0. 05). The response rate of needling at zhongwan (CV12) was obviously higher than that of needing at other points (F = 2. 101, P < 0. 05).
CONCLUSIONSNeedling at zusanli (ST36 ), quchi (Lil), weishu (BL21), and zhongwan (CV12) could elevate the spontaneous discharge frequency of cerebellar FN neurons. Needling at Zhongwan (CV12) had advantageous roles in regulating cerebellar FN.

7.The antidiabetic and hepatoprotective effects of magnolol on diabetic rats induced by high-fat diet and streptozotocin.
Jun-Jun WANG ; Rong ZHAO ; Ji-Chao LIANG ; Yong CHEN
Acta Pharmaceutica Sinica 2014;49(4):476-481
The effects of magnolol (Mag) on hyperglycemia and hyperlipemia, hepatic oxidative stress and cytochrome P4502E1 (CYP2E1) activity of diabetic rats induced by high-fat diet (HFD) and streptozotocin (STZ) were studied. After oral administration of Mag (25, 50 and 100 mg x kg(-1) x d(-1)) for continuous 10 weeks, the blood glucose and lipids (TC, TG and LDL-C) levels, as well as the hepatic CYP2E1 activity and MDA content of diabetic rats, decreased significantly (P < 0.05 or P < 0.01), whereas the oral glucose tolerance and hepatic antioxidant enzymatic activities (CAT and GSH-Px) of diabetic rats, increased significantly (P < 0.05 or P < 0.01). The results indicated that Mag was effective against the hepatic oxidative damage, hyperglycemia and hyperlipemia of diabetic rats induced by HFD and STZ, and the inhibition of Mag on hepatic CYP2E1 activity could be an important mechanism of Mag against hepatic insulin resistance and oxidative damage.

8.Clinical analysis of eleven patients with chronic myeloproliferative disorders complicating pregnancy
Yueting BAI ; Chao ZHANG ; Jianliu WANG ; Meiying LIANG ; Xiaohong 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Obstetrics and Gynecology 2010;45(12):896-899
Objective To investigate the clinical characteristics, the antenatal management, the outcome and prognosis of chronic myeloproliferative disorders (CMPD) complicating pregnancy. Methods Retrospectively analyze the clinical data of eleven patients with CMPD complicating pregnancy hospitalized in Peking University People' s Hospital from 2000 to 2009, including five patients with essential thrombocythemia, one with primary myelofibrosis and five with chronic myeloid leukemia. Results (1)Five pregnancies had periodic antenatal care and laboratory monitorings like full blood count. Reasonable anti-coagulation therapy was given to prevent the complications. One patient with PMF diagnosed before conception had her first pregnancy ended with mild pre-eclampsia and intrauterine death at the gestational age of 32 weeks. During the first trimester of her second pregnancy two years later, the test for anti-β2 glycoprotein antibody was positive. She received low-dose aspirin and low-molecular-weight heparin as anticoagulants. An uneventful course was obtained and she delivered a healthy term infant. (2) Five pregnancies had occasional antenatal examination, including two patients with ET and three patients with CML One patient with ET developed severe pre-eclampsia at the gestational age of 25 weeks. Umbilical artery Doppler showed reversed end-diastolic velocity. The management with anti-convulsants, antihypertensives and anti-coagulants showed no effect. An emergency cesarean section had to be performed because of the aggressive hypertension and placental abruption, with still birth as a result. Two pregnancies never had an antenatal care. Both of them were admitted on labor and the diagnoses of CML were made. (3)Four pregnancies developed oligohydramnios and three developed preelampsia(two severe pre-eclampsia and one mild pre-eclampsia). There was no other hemorrhage and thrombosis event. (4) Eight pregnancies reached full-term with four cesarean sections and four vaginal births. Two preterm cesarean sections were performed because of a progressive oligohydramnios. The ten live neonates weighed 1820 - 3600 g. All were appropriate for gestational age, except one fetal growth retardation (FGR) developed in one patient with severe pre-eclampsia. (5) As for the CMPD, the eleven patients were all in stable conditions. Three patients with CML received hydroxyurea in the third trimester, four with ET and one with CML had plateletpheresis before delivery with favorable effect. All patients were uneventful postpartum, except one with CML who died in 5 months after childbirth. Conclusions The pregnancy outcomes for patients with CMPD are mostly good. However, antenatal care should pay more attention to the complications such as thromboembolic accidents, pre-eclampsia, still birth and fetal growth retardation. Management including reasonable anticoagulation therapy should be considered, which may help improve the prognosis.
9.Effects of A Single Bout of Aerobic Exercise on Oxidative Stress and Total Peripheral Vascular Resistance
Feng LIANG ; Lei WANG ; Min CHAO ; Gang OUYANG ; Haiying GUO
Chinese Journal of Rehabilitation Theory and Practice 2015;21(5):586-590
Objective To explore the effects of a single bout of aerobic exercise on oxidative stress and total peripheral vascular resistance. Methods 36 prehypertensive patients were divided into aerobic exercise group (n=18) and control group (n=18). The aerobic exercise group performed cycle ergometry at 70% maximal oxygen consumption for 30 min. Total peripheral vascular resistance (TPVR), malondialdehyde (MDA), mean arterial pressure (MAP), vitamin C (VC) and vitamin E (VE) were measured before, immediately, 1 hour and 2 hours after the aerobic exercise. Results There was no significant difference in TPVR, MDA, MAP, VC and VE between two groups before exercise (P>0.05). TPVR was all significantly lower in the aerobic exercise group than in the control group immediately, 1 hour and 2 hours after exercise (P<0.001), and showed a rising trend of recovery. MDA was significantly higher in the aerobic exercise group than in the control group 1 hour and 2 hours after exercise (P<0.05), however there was no significant difference in MDA between two groups immediately after exercise (P>0.05). MAP was significantly lower immediately after exercise in the aerobic exercise group than in the control group (P< 0.001), but there was no significant 1 hour and 2 hours after exercise (P>0.05). There was no significant difference in VC and VE between two groups immediately, 1 hour and 2 hours after exercise (P>0.05). Conclusion The level of oxidative stress increases after a single bout of aerobic exercise, and the TPVR decreases.
10.Ultrnsonographic observation of fetal adrenal cystic lesions
Chao ZHANG ; Pintong HUANG ; Liang WANG ; Yaping ZHAO
Chinese Journal of Ultrasonography 2009;18(4):323-325
Objective To evaluate the value of ultrasound in diagnosing fetal adrenal cystic lesions. Methods Twenty one hospitalized fetuses with adrenal cystic lesions were retrospectively studied. All fetuses were followed up by ultrasound during neonatal period, and all lesions were finally confirmed by pathology after operation or ultrasound-guided biopsy. Results In 21 cases of fetal cystic lesions, the ultrasonic characteristics of 15 cases were anechoic and 6 cases were flake and mixed echoic. Nevertheless, the characteristics of these lesions were changed in neonatal period, 10 cases were presented anechoic and 11 cases were presented mixed echoic. The pathologic results: I0 cases were simple cysts, 5 cases were cysts with hemorrhage and the other 6 cases were spontaneous hemorrhage of adrenal glands. Conclusions The ultrasonic characteristics of adrenal cystic lesions in the stage of pregnancy can provide useful diagnostic information for clinic practice.
